Significantly easier to get a hold of than Baneslayer, and just barely under her in terms of power. Lifelink and First Strike aren't that hard to get in White, which leaves only BS's protection from Dragons and Demons. And since Black and Red have been recently leaning a bit more towards non-Demons (Black seems more interested in the undead-themed Creature types) and non-Dragons, that ability isn't too much of a loss.
Considering you can turn Serra Angel into a Baneslayer with Vigilance for only a few more mana at the cost of pro Demons and pro Dragons - and on an Uncommon, no less - Serra Angel is pretty damn good.

@ Diachronos no, she really dosent compaire to baneslayer. You could give baneslayer vigalance more eaisly then giving serra FS//LL first off. Its about card tempo. Baneslayer has all those abilitys in one package. If they dont have an answer to her, she can gain 5 health and do 5 damage each turn. With that life gain you can attack her with no fear, and if you need to be defencive you still get the 5 life and take out a creature. First strike makes it very hard for someone to match her in the skys. shes also invulerable to most deathtouchers that can reach her. Can completly turn the game in any situation. They cost the same but baneslayer just dominates, and serra is just a presence.
1 body differnence is a big deal as 4 and 5 are magic numbers in MTG. with 4 dmg, it takes 5 turns to kill someone and with 5 it takes 4.
This was a staple tho back in the day. There was no "power creep" and 4/4 flying vigilance for 5 was extremely efficent back then. I understand why they made her an uncommon but its still hard to see.

God, how can I sum up how awesome this card is and continues to be? It has an evasion skill, can attack and block every single turn under normal circümstances, and is Lightning Bolt-proof.
Yeah, Walletslayer will net you life every time you attack/block with it usually, and is beefier, but you either have to use it offensively or defensively. Most times that isn't an issue, but when it is, Serra really comes through.
